President of Turkmenistan sent a message of condolences to governing bodies of India in connection with flood victims
Published 21.08.2017
1382

President of Turkmenistan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ov conveyed his deep sympathies to President of the Republic of India Ram Nath Kovind and Prime Minister of the Republic of India Narendra Modi on the occasion of the widespread flooding, happened in the country entailing numerous human losses, injuries and destructions. On behalf of the people and the Government of Turkmenistan, as well as on his personal behalf, the head of state conveyed also words of deep empathy and support to the victims’ relatives and friends, and wishes for soonest recovery to the injured persons.
